Peacock themed Engagement Stage decoration at Hotel Shenbaga, Puducherry
Peacock Themed Engagement Stage Decoration done on 20th August , 2017 at Shenbaga Hotel & Convention Center, Pondicherry Engagement Decoration : 20th August , 2017 – Evening Venue: Shenbaga Hotel & Convention Centre, Pondicherry